A vacancy has arisen for a Band 5 staff nurse on the Pevensey Haematology/Oncology Ward
We are looking for a registered nurse with proven experience to work as part of the haematology/oncology team. You will be joining an established team of nurses in cancer and haematology services and instrumental in the development of this service
Mentorship, Cannulation and phlebotomy skills are essential requirements and training will be given in the administration of chemotherapy.

You will be a registered nurse with generic pre registration experience in a care environment and have at least one year experience as a qualified nurse. You will have the ability to organise your own and others workload and have excellent communication skills. Venepuncture and cannulation skills are an essential pre-requisite.
Main duties of the job
The in-patient area consists of 11 single occupancy en-suite rooms, one of which is a teenage/young adult room and with 2 three bedded bays, and cares for newly diagnosed patients and those requiring a higher degree of observation and treatment at various stages of the disease process. The Haematology Unit cares for Level 1 and 2 Haematology in-patients and has close relationships with the Level 3 and 4 Centres.
The day area has 18 chair/bed spaces caring predominately for patients receiving Haematology and Oncology treatments and is currently open from 0800 -1900 Monday to Friday. The Unit uses the Chemocare electronic prescribing system and has implemented an electronic diary system of booking patient appointments.
